Page 1 of 1

时间图数据库:事件与关系的复合分析

Posted: Mon May 26, 2025 8:36 am
by sakibkhan22197
从前,在繁华的数字城市Appville,住着一位勇敢的API网关,名叫Arthur。Arthur 的工作非常重要:他帮助不同的应用程序相互通信。 但Appville发展迅速,有时太多应用程序会同时尝试通信,就像高峰时段的交通堵塞一样!

有一天,一款名为“Snappy Photos”的热门应用火了。Appville 的每个人都想使用它! 突如其来的请求让Arthur不堪重负。 他感觉自己快要爆炸了。 “哦不! ”他喊道,“我处理不了这么多请求! 一切都会崩溃! ”

幸运的是,Arthur有一个聪明的朋友,一个名叫Kevin的键值数据库。Kevin 就像一个超级 特殊数据库 有条理的图书管理员,知道所有东西的所在位置。 Arthur 打电话给 Kevin:“Kevin,我需要你的帮助! 我的请求太多了! ”

Kevin 平静地回答:“别担心,Arthur! 我们会使用‘速率限制’和‘熔断器’来管理流量。 ”

Kevin 解释说,速率限制就像在俱乐部里安排保镖, 每分钟只允许一定数量的访客进入。 这可以防止 Arthur 不堪重负。 他还提到了‘熔断器’,它就像一个智能保险丝。 如果 Snappy Photos 开始出现过多问题,熔断器就会暂时停止对它的请求,让它有时间恢复。Arthur

和 Kevin 合作。Kevin 使用他的键值对能力来跟踪每个应用的请求数量。 如果某个应用发送了过多的请求,Kevin 就会告诉 Arthur 降低它的速度。 如果 Snappy Photos 开始出现问题,Kevin 就会触发熔断器,阻止大量请求的涌入。

多亏了 Kevin 的巧妙技巧,Arthur 才得以管理巨大的流量。 Snappy Photos 恢复了,Appville 中所有其他应用也能顺畅地互相通信。Arthur 非常感激。

从那天起,Arthur 和 Kevin 成了最好的朋友。 他们齐心协力,维护着 Appville 的数字通信畅通,确保每个人都能不受干扰地使用自己喜爱的应用。 他们明白,即使在最繁忙的城市,一点规划和团队合作也能扭转乾坤。 就这样,Appville 从此过上了幸福的生活。